The English Premier League is set to kick off the 2026/27 season with an unprecedented nine clubs under new management. This marks the highest number of managerial changes recorded before an opening weekend in the competition's history.

The German managerโ€™s arrival means nine teams will start the campaign with different managers from those who began the previous season.

The latest change saw Newcastle United appoint Matthias Jaissle, a 38-year-old German coach, as their new head coach. Jaissle arrives from Al Ahli, where he achieved significant success and guided the Saudi Arabian club to major honors. He now faces the task of building upon Newcastle's recent progress and ushering the club into a new era.

This widespread managerial turnover reflects a summer of substantial change throughout England's top flight. Numerous clubs have opted for fresh leadership as they prepare for the upcoming campaign. The arrival of Jaissle at Newcastle contributes to a historic level of movement among Premier League benches, signaling what is expected to be one of the most unpredictable seasons in recent memory.

The 2026/27 season officially begins on Friday, August 21, 2026, with Arsenal hosting newly promoted Coventry City at the Emirates Stadium. The Premier League's X handle has listed the 20 managers overseeing the clubs as the season commences.

With nine new managers taking charge on the opening weekend, the 2026/27 season will set a new Premier League record for managerial changes before a ball is kicked.
